Stepping up the pressure

Starting with the 2008 model year, all new vehicles with a GVWR of 10,000 lb. or less must be equipped with tire pressure monitoring systems (TPMS). Unfortunately, there is currently no standardization among these systems. Making matters worse is the fact that tire debris on North American roadways continues to get lots of attention. From the Florida congressman who introduced a ridiculous piece of legislation to ban retreads altogether to the sixth caller on talk radio, retreaded tires are guilty as charged in the minds of most motorists.
